ATI Technologies is one of Canada's most successful technology businesses and one of only two on the NASDAQ 100. ATI celebrated its twentieth birthday this August, and is now a US$2.2bn (about C$2.6bn) company with over 2,200 employees in Canada, out of 3,400 worldwide. About ATI Technologies ATI Technologies Inc. is the world leader in the design and manufacture of innovative 3D graphics and digital media silicon solutions. An industry pioneer since 1985, ATI is the world's foremost graphics processing unit See GPU. (GPU) provider and is dedicated to delivering leading-edge performance solutions for the full range of PC and Mac desktop and notebook platforms, workstation, set-top and digital television, game console and handheld device markets. With 2004 revenues of approximately US $2 billion, ATI has more than 3,400 employees in the Americas, Europe and Asia. ATI common shares trade on NASDAQ (ATYT) and the Toronto Stock Exchange Toronto Stock Exchange (TSE) Canada's largest stock exchange, trading approximately 1,200 company stocks and 33 options. (ATY).
